So, I've gone Options-->Count-In and Metronome Options

Drums count-in set to 'b' substyle fills
Allow Lead-In Bars
Play lead in even if intro present
1-bar lead-in
Lead-in type 'b' substyle fills
Audible Lead-In
Smart Lead-In

So, why no drum fill intro?

However, someone confirmed it last night with an older version and then deleted the post.
We are still looking for a public confirm that bar -1 cannot be edited.
Sorry, I'm real busy today and I literally don't have time to do it myself.

Steps to reproduce:
1) Set up metronome option to generate drums + fill as intro.
2) Go to Audio Edit View and try to delete part of the intro. (bar less than 1)

Please confirm.
